Simeon Evans was born on March 15, 2002, in Dallas, Texas. Standing at 6 feet 2 inches and weighing 215 pounds, Evans began his football journey at Lincoln High School, where he quickly made a name for himself as a standout quarterback. His impressive high school stats, including 3,500 passing yards and 40 touchdowns in his senior year, earned him a scholarship to play at the collegiate level.
Evans is known for his dual-threat capabilities, combining a strong arm with exceptional mobility. His ability to extend plays and make accurate throws on the run sets him apart from many of his peers. According to Pro Football Focus, Evans' passer rating under pressure ranks among the top 10 in the NCAA, highlighting his poise and decision-making skills.
Since joining the NCAAF, Evans has consistently demonstrated his talent on the field. In the 2022 season, he led his team to a 10-3 record and was named the conference's Offensive Player of the Year. His performance in the bowl game, where he threw for 350 yards and 4 touchdowns, solidified his reputation as one of the top quarterbacks in college football.
